Karen Chan

BScPT, BScKin, FCAMPT, CGIMS
Physiotherapist

Karen graduated from the University of Alberta in 2000 with Bachelor of Science in Physical Therapy and from the University of Calgary in 2001 with a Bachelor of Science in Kinesiology. Since graduating Karen has worked in private physiotherapy clinics in Edmonton, St. Albert, and Calgary. Karen has experience treating chronic spinal pain, sports injuries, work related injuries and injuries from motor vehicle accidents. She also enjoys seeing patients requiring rehabilitation after interventional procedures.

Karen is a Fellow of the Canadian Academy of Manipulative Physiotherapy having completed her Advanced Diploma in Manipulative Therapy in 2008. She completed her certification in Intramuscular Stimulation (IMS) in 2006. Karen has taken many other post-graduate courses and most recently has taken courses for vestibular rehabilitation and treatment of running injuries. She enjoys educating and encouraging people through the process of rehabilitation.
